Anti-bacterial and flame-retardant test for ZS pvc material

Anti-bacterial and flame-retardant test for ZS pvc material

2021-12-22

As a professional pvc products supplier, we added antibacterial and flame retardant particles in the raw material. In the year 2018, we also did SGS test for our pvc panels. And in year 2021, one of our biggest distributor clients did SGS test for our pvc panel, it showed our panel conform to the anti-bacterial and flame retardant performance. 

HYG™ technology is effective against a wide spectrum of bacteria, mold, fungi and mildew.  PVC panel and systems produced with HYG additives have proven to actively reduce bacterial colony development. ZS bacteria-resistant wall protection solutions are designed for applications that demand the most stringent hygienic conditions such as hospitals, nursing homes, hotels, restaurants etc. Antimicrobial pvc panels or cladding systems raise the bar when it comes to biosecurity. As indicated below, it has been shown that antibacterial PVC wall panels with HYG technology reduce the growth of bacteria and fungus. As silver ions are uniformly distributed through the panel, a scratched or damaged surface will not affect its antimicrobial properties.

As one of the test by Chinese agency, ZS PVC handrails exhibit 99.96% activity on the human coronavirus after a contact time of 2 hours. In comparison, the virus does not disappear on a 304L stainless steel surface after 5 hours.

Hospital anti-collision handrail has good fire performance and shock absorption

There are often some patients in the hospital who have just finished surgery. Because of their long bed rest, their legs and feet lack strength, and they are prone to falls and injuries. Therefore, the hospital anti-collision handrails in a row on both sides of the hospital corridor can allow them to play a supporting and protective role in their usual walking. The following anti-collision handrail manufacturers briefly explain the service life of hospital anti-collision handrails. how long.

The hospital anti-collision handrail has good fire resistance; it is installed on the wall, with elastic shock absorption, which can effectively protect the outer corner of the building wall. The installation height of the handrail can be assembled according to the requirements. The anti-collision handrail in the hospital corridor is made of PVC + aluminum alloy design. The PVC panel has various colors, good decorative effect, beautiful appearance, and adds a little color to the dull environment. Because the lining of the hospital's anti-collision handrail is made of aluminum alloy, it has high strength, strong anti-collision, safety and firmness. Therefore, the service life of the hospital anti-collision handrail is very long.
